The Psychological Drivers Behind Reckless Challenges

Understanding why individuals participate in the chicken road game requires a deeper dive into the psychological factors at play. A significant component is the concept of risk-taking behavior, which is particularly pronounced in adolescence and young adulthood. During these developmental stages, individuals are often more inclined to engage in activities that offer a sense of excitement and challenge, even if those activities carry inherent risks. This is partly due to the still-developing prefrontal cortex, the part of the brain responsible for decision-making and impulse control. The allure of social validation plays a crucial role as well. The desire for peer acceptance and the craving for attention can override rational judgment, leading individuals to participate in dangerous challenges in order to impress their friends or gain online recognition.

The Role of Social Media Amplification

Social media platforms act as powerful amplifiers for these types of challenges. Algorithms prioritize content that generates engagement, meaning that videos of risky behavior are often widely disseminated, reaching a larger audience and potentially inspiring others to imitate them. The virality of such content creates a feedback loop, where increased exposure leads to further participation and even more exposure. Furthermore, the anonymity afforded by online platforms can embolden individuals to engage in behaviors they might otherwise avoid. The perceived distance from real-world consequences can contribute to a sense of invulnerability and encourage risk-taking. Effective strategies to counteract this amplification involve stricter content moderation policies and collaborations between social media companies and safety organizations.

Legal and Ethical Considerations

Engaging in the chicken road game is not only incredibly dangerous but also carries significant legal ramifications. Depending on the jurisdiction, participants can face charges ranging from reckless endangerment and disorderly conduct to assault with a deadly weapon (if they intentionally disrupt traffic). Furthermore, individuals who film and share videos of these challenges can also be held liable for promoting dangerous behavior. Beyond the legal consequences, there are serious ethical considerations at play. Putting one’s own life at risk is irresponsible enough, but intentionally endangering the lives of others, such as drivers and pedestrians, is morally reprehensible. The reckless disregard for human life displayed by participants in this game is deeply troubling and demands strong condemnation.
